3. Definition of Electronic Signature:

An electronic signature is a legally recognised symbol or process indicating the intent of an individual to sign an electronic document or record. It includes any electronic sound, symbol, or process attached to or logically associated with a record and executed or adopted by a person with the intent to sign the record.

5. Legal Validity:

GGN acknowledges that electronic signatures have legal validity and enforceability under the Electronic Communications Act 2000 and the EU Regulation (EU) No 910/2014 (eIDAS Regulation).
